Passenger Volume at Sanya International Airport Reaches 19.4 Million in 2017

The Sanya Phoenix International Airport registered more than 19 million passengers passing through its terminals during 2017, according to statistics released on December 31st, 2017.

A total of 19,389,936 passengers used Sanya airport as a point of departure, arrival or transit throughout 2017. Among them, the passenger throughput of international terminal at the airport this year reached 846,943, a record high for the airport.

The figures released reveal consistent growth in passenger traffic, demonstrating that Sanya airport continues to expand as a major hub in Asia processing more passengers than ever before.

Contributing to the significant rise in traffic was the increased international flight service options, airport’s ever-improving supporting facilities and upgraded management.

In pursuit of capacity improvement and service excellence, Sanya Airport clinched the top awards at the 2016 ASQ Awards – -”Best Airport by Size: 5-15 Million Passengers”: 2nd place.

In 2017, the airport has been making great efforts in the expansion of international flight routes. This September, the Sanya airport and HNA Airport Group jointly attended the 23rd World Route Development Forum 2017. At the forum, the Sanya airport has signed a joint letter of intent with Siberia Airlines to further expand the international air route network between the two regions.The Sanya Airport also signed a letter of intent (LOI) with Sheremetyevo International Airport agreeing to establish a “sister airport” relationship.
